Comprehending Heating And Cooling Systems and Their Components



Heating and cooling systems, important to contemporary building comfort, encompass a series of components operating in consistency to control interior climate. These systems usually consist of home heating systems, ventilation devices, and air conditioning units. Each part plays a crucial duty; home heating units, such as heating systems or heatpump, supply heat during colder months, while a/c devices cool rooms throughout heat.


Air flow systems assure air quality by helping with the exchange of indoor and outside air, thus removing contaminants and wetness. Ductwork, followers, and filters add to this process, permitting effective air flow and tidiness. Thermostats manage temperature setups, giving users with the capability to preserve convenience degrees (hvac technician). Additionally, advanced cooling and heating systems may incorporate smart technology, enabling remote surveillance and change. With each other, these parts create a natural system made to boost comfort and air high quality, reflecting the importance of cooling and heating in modern structure style and capability

Energy-efficient A/c Systems



While several home owners might not understand it, the efficiency of ventilation, air, and heating conditioning systems plays a vital function in overall energy intake. Energy-efficient cooling and heating systems make use of sophisticated technologies and styles to minimize power use while maintaining comfort. These systems frequently include variable speed motors, high SEER (Seasonal Power Performance Proportion) rankings, and enhanced insulation to optimize efficiency. By taking in much less power, they not just decrease energy expenses but likewise reduced greenhouse gas exhausts, contributing to a more sustainable environment. Furthermore, energy-efficient HVAC services can improve indoor air high quality and extend system long life, making them a sensible investment for house owners seeking to balance convenience, price financial savings, and environmental obligation. Shifting to these systems is a vital action in the direction of lasting living practices.

Normal Maintenance Significance



Routine maintenance of HVAC systems plays an important role in enhancing energy intake, as ignored devices often causes inefficiencies and enhanced functional costs. Regular examinations and maintenance guarantee that parts such as air ducts, filters, and coils operate at peak effectiveness, decreasing energy waste. When systems are well-maintained, they need much less energy to heat or trendy spaces, which straight reduces utility costs. Regular maintenance can lengthen the life expectancy of A/c units, lessening the demand for costly substitutes. By dealing with possible concerns prior to they rise, homeowners and services can improve sustainability and add to an extra eco-friendly strategy to energy usage. To conclude, consistent heating and cooling maintenance is important for reliable power consumption and general system efficiency.

Lower Energy Usage



The change towards high-efficiency cooling and heating systems offers a significant possibility for decreasing power consumption in business and property setups. These innovative systems utilize ingenious innovations that maximize power usage, causing reduced energy expenses and a lowered carbon impact. By employing variable-speed compressors and improved heat exchangers, high-efficiency systems eat much less energy while preserving comfort levels. Furthermore, lots of designs integrate smart thermostats, allowing users to program and monitor their home heating and cooling needs efficiently. Therefore, structures geared up with these systems often report energy financial savings of 20-50% contrasted to standard a/c systems. As a result, the adoption of high-efficiency HVAC technologies not just advantages private customers yet likewise contributes to broader sustainability objectives by lowering total power demand.

Lasting HVAC Practices for Homeowners



Executing lasting heating and cooling techniques can greatly profit homeowners looking for to reduce their environmental influence. One effective approach is to invest in energy-efficient systems, such as those with high Seasonal Power Performance Ratios (SEER) and Power Celebrity qualifications. Normal upkeep, consisting of filter adjustments and system evaluations, warranties peak performance and longevity. House owners can additionally improve power performance by sealing ducts and shielding the home, minimizing energy loss.


Utilizing clever or programmable thermostats makes it possible for specific temperature level control, decreasing power consumption throughout empty hours. Furthermore, integrating renewable resource resources, such as photovoltaic panels, can additionally lower dependence on nonrenewable fuel sources.


Selecting eco-friendly refrigerants aids lessen greenhouse gas emissions, adding to a much healthier atmosphere. Additionally, educating oneself concerning energy-efficient practices equips homeowners to make informed decisions, ultimately fostering a lasting living room. By adopting these practices, property owners can greatly decrease their carbon impact while taking pleasure in the advantages of a comfortable interior climate.

Frequently Asked Questions



How Usually Should I Change My HVAC Filters?



HVAC filters should normally be replaced every 1 to 3 months, relying on use and environmental factors. Prompt replacements and regular checks help maintain air high quality and system performance, prolonging the life of the heating and cooling system.


What Is the Ideal Thermostat Establishing for Power Financial Savings?



The optimal thermostat establishing for energy financial savings typically varies in between 68 ° F to 72 ° F in wintertime and 75 ° F to 78 ° F in summer season. Adjusting settings appropriately can significantly decrease power intake and boost general efficiency.


Can HVAC Equipments Reduce Indoor Air Pollution?



A/c systems can certainly decrease interior air pollution by regulating and filtering system pollutants humidity degrees. Proper maintenance and using high-grade filters enhance their performance in promoting healthier interior air top quality for occupants.
